    DO WHAT I SAY OR GET WRITTEN UP AND FIRED! Part 3

    DO WHAT I SAY OR GET WRITTEN UP AND FIRED! Part 3

    Have you ever been told by your supervisor to perform a job but you knew it was not safe to perform it and were threaten to be written up for insubordination would you perform the task anyway?  If your supervisor told you to go into a confined space but you know it must be Air Tested but they want you to go in there anyway would you risk being fired for refusing?  What if your supervisor told you to perform electrical duties but the wooded ladder is submerged in water would you take a chance and perform the task anyway? 

    Did you know that you can write up incident reports of supervisors requesting you to perform unsafe duties? They document you refusing to perform a task but it would never be in their report that it was an unsafe work condition. (OOPS they left that out)!  When you document you need to have the Date, Time, what the unsafe condition is and if there were any witnesses present on the day in question.   You should CC your supervisors supervisor and follow the chain of command.  You will hear from Gwen and Bill continue to tell their stories in the last of this series I DON'T WANT TO DIE SAFETY IS IMPORTANT!     I DON'T WANT TO DIE DOES YOUR SUPERVISOR CARE ABOUT YOUR SAFETY OR JUST GETTING THE JOB DONE PART 2

    I DON'T WANT TO DIE DOES YOUR SUPERVISOR CARE ABOUT YOUR SAFETY OR JUST GETTING THE JOB DONE PART 2

    Management may have one view of workers and the workers may have another view of Supervisors and Managers.  Whose to blame when someone gets hurt on the job? Bill was a worker in Part 1 of this topic; now he got promoted to Supervisor for part 2 of this topic.  Bill will speak about the importance of safety in the transit system and if you have a concern about your safety then express it in writing and fill out a "Safety Resolution Form." We will put this form up on our website at:  www.workplaceradio4usall.com

    A great deal of passengers waiting for their trains may see transit workers standing around talking to each other and not working.  What they don't know is that it is not safe to work on the train tracks while a train is about to come into the station.  THEY DON'T WANT TO DIE AND BE KILLED BY AN ONCOMING TRAIN.  When the train leaves the station it is now safe to perform their track duties but you would never know that because you have boarded your train.  Please don't judge them.  Some workers died because they didn't wait to perform their track duties and was killed by an oncoming train.  Who was to blame by taking shortcuts which can cost them their life.

    I DON'T WANT TO DIE SAFETY IS IMPORTANT Part 1

    I DON'T WANT TO DIE SAFETY IS IMPORTANT Part 1

    Taking shortcuts to meet quotas or supervisors asking you to do them a favor and take a shortcut to meet deadlines can have deadly consequences.   Remember it was a favor and it was not in writing when you took the shortcut.  Did your supervisor provide you with the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) to perform the task?  If not, did you know that if you are injured or die that the company does not have to pay you or your family because you didn't follow protocol and should have worn your PPE?  If it's not in writing it never happened if you are injured or die.

    You will hear about two situations of Gwen an Electrician and Bill that works for transit as they talk about Workplace Safety and how shortcuts can CAN COST YOU YOUR LIFE.  Gwen is alive today because she didn't follow the unsafe conditions her supervisor told her to perform.  Bill want you to know the importance of obeying the rules and protocol to be safe in the workplace.
